Bulla is a decentralized protocol designed to facilitate on-chain credit management and automated payment streaming. It provides businesses with tools to handle invoicing, payroll, and loans in a transparent, trustless environment. BULLA is the native token used for platform fees, governance, and incentivizing network participation.

The protocol consists of a privacy-preserving digital identity (World ID) and a digital currency (WLD) received simply for being human. The WLD token itself is designed as a utility token with governance properties, empowering users by giving them a say over the future of the protocol.
